Indian officials are investigating claims that a fake doctor in the northern state of Uttar Pradesh has infected at least 33 people with HIV with a used syringe.

The BBC reports the unqualified practitioner allegedly used one syringe, which he recycled to treat colds and the flu.

Federal health officials will visit where the incident occurred, to investigate the matter.

It is not clear how many of the confirmed cases were contracted from the alleged used syringe.

The 33 people confirmed with HIV were among 566 people who were tested at a screening camp organised by the government.
